Abstract:

Muti-tandem electrospray ionization mass spectrometry(ESI-MSn) and Fourier transform ion cyclotron resonance mass spectrometry(FT-ICR-MS) have been applied to analyse the chemical constituents from water and 95% ethanol extract of Compound Indigowoad Root Granule. A number of compounds were identified including amino acid, sugar and their derivatives, organic acid, primary products of the Maillard reaction of amino acid with monosaccharide and epigoitrin. This method is sensitive and rapid, suitable for analyzing the chemical composition of traditional Chinese medicine extract.
